How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Marina District?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Marina District Studio Apartments | $1,221 | $900 | $1,475 |
| Marina District 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,514 | $1,320 | $1,750 |
| Marina District 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,024 | $1,034 | $6,000 |
| Marina District 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,379 | $1,596 | $4,625 |
| Marina District 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,600 | $2,600 | $2,600 |
